Gundogan contract talks
Manchester City has reportedly opened discussions over a new contract for midfielder Ilkay Gundogan.
Since joining Man City from Borussia Dortmund in 2016, Gundogan has gone on to make 280 appearances for the club, scoring 51 goals and providing 15 assists.
In his time with the Citizens, he has won four Premier League titles, one FA Cup, four EFL Cups, and two Community Shields.
Despite being a prominent figure in the City squad, question marks are hanging over his future, with his current contract set to expire at the end of the season.
Several European clubs have allegedly made enquires about Gundogan, including current La Liga leaders Barcelona.

A recent report claimed that Barcelona is interested in signing the former Borussia Dortmund player, who is now permitted to speak to foreign clubs about a pre-contract agreement.
The Catalan giants are believed to be willing to allow Franck Kessie to leave, and with Sergio Busquets out of contract in June, Xavi’s side is looking to strengthen their midfield.

Although recent rumors suggested that Gundogan had already agreed on a deal with Barcelona, there is reportedly no agreement in place, and he could be set to stay in Manchester.
However, according to The Athletic, Man City are still keen to retain Gundogan’s services and has already begun talks over a new contract.

Man City are hopeful that Pep Guardiola’s decision to extend his contract in November by a further two years until 2025 could persuade Gundogan to put pen to paper on a new deal.
The report also states that the German may be reluctant to uproot to Spain, with his wife, Sara Arfaoui, due to give birth to their first child in the coming months.
The 32-year-old played Sunday’s home meeting with Wolverhampton Wanderers, where Erling Braut Haaland scored a hat-trick in a comfortable 3-0 victory.
Gundogan has now made 27 appearances across all competitions this season, chipping in with two goals and two assists.
Man City are currently sat in second place and five points adrift of leaders Arsenal, but the two sides will meet in the fourth round of the FA Cup on Friday rather than the Premier League
